Q1: How to reset Google Authenticator if I changed or lost my mobile device?

If your GA is still accessible on your old mobile device:

  • Log in to Cobo Account and navigate to the MFA Management section

  • Click on the “Modify” button next to GA

  • Use the GA on your old mobile device for verification

  • Enter the six-digit verification code

  • Follow the instructions to set up the new GA

Q3: Can my organization’s admin help me reset my GA?

Currently, your organization's admin cannot reset your GA for you. For account security, it is essential to securely manage both your GA and the associated mobile device. Should you require a GA reset, kindly refer to Q1 above for detailed instructions on managing lost devices and resetting GA.
